## Design Excerpt: FD Leak Hunt in Quillgate Proxy

Heads-up before the cut: we traced the slow fd climb in Quillgate to upstream probes that open sockets but skip cleanup on timeout. The fix wraps every probe in a scoped guard and adds a watchdog that logs descriptors older than five minutes. Safe to ship, but watch the gauges. The watchdog and limit constants are below.

limits module of kahip-haweg:
TIERS = {
    "gilax": 651,
    "ulaiel": 802,
    "ulaax": 144,
}

The Merrow warehouse partitions its largest fact tables by calendar month. A scheduled job creates next month's partition on the 25th; if it fails, inserts for the new month will error at midnight on the 1st, which is the most common page you'll receive. The fix is usually just rerunning the partition-creation job and confirming the new partition attached cleanly. Historical partitions older than 18 months are detached and archived automatically. To inspect partition state directly, connect with the string below.

database URL for bahop-yagep: mssql://sildor_svc:35ha7jz@db-fb6d.nelvrodyn.example:5432/casath

Visiting contractors should note that Brindlewood Analytics welcomes its summer intern cohort on Monday, and the Larkspur Atrium will be busier than usual between 08:30 and 10:00. Please sign in at the east kiosk, wear your lanyard visibly at all times, and allow extra time at the turnstiles. To reach the contractor workspace on level two, use the pass below.

badge for fafof-yajef: bdg-JTFOG-95442

**Ticket: Config drift on Streamline gateway websocket compression**

The perMessageDeflate settings diverged between nodes after the Q3 patch. Compression saves bandwidth on chatty clients but spikes CPU under fan-out load, which is why we pinned a conservative window size. Two nodes are running defaults instead. Before reconciling, record the intended baseline. The canonical values are as follows.

settings of bahif-yajof:
JORIX_PIN=2662
JORIX_TENANT=rusax
JORIX_METRICS_HOST=metrics.jorix.xolmario.corp
JORIX_SEAL=seal_a93c2147
JORIX_STANDBY_TEAM=wenius